plunet May 17, 2023 10:00 am


Originally Posted by fifty_two (Post 35250730)
whats the reason for that ?

It seems that the internet provider you're using when you get those messages - Hydra in France - has got itself onto a list of naughty networks at Cloudflare, and Internet Brands - the people who run and host Flyertalk have applied various defensive controls at Cloudflare to protect the website and forum. Unfortunately flyertalk gets more than it's fair share of bad people trying to do inappropriate things to flyertalk and Internet Brands appear to be quite aggressive with the controls available to protect the service.

plunet Sep 6, 2024 5:04 am

It's not uncommon for heavily trafficed WiFi public hotspots to end up in lists of IP addresses and netblocks with poor reputation. The fact that you've got the Cloudflare error is an indication of this reputational issue.
